Fortran 90

khloudi -  
cchristian Messages postés 928 Statut Membre -
Bonjour,

je cherche la sygnification de ce syntaxe en fortran 90 :
subroutine name
system ('....')

merci

1 réponse

cchristian Messages postés 928 Statut Membre 131
 
Bonjour,

Il s'agit vraisemblablement d'un sous-programme interne (subroutine) Fortran dénomée name qui est "appelée" par un ordre CALL dans le corps du même programme Fortran:

CALL name (..., ..., .... )
..................................................
..................................................
..................................................
et ce sous-programme contient, en l'occurence, une ou plusieurs commandes DOS (attention ce n'est pas portable). Je te joints, pour illustration deux commandes DOS présentent dans un de mes programmes Fortran:

SUBROUTINE name (..., ..., .... )

CALL SYSTEM ('MODE CON COLS=150 LINES=90')
CALL SYSTEM ('ERASE VVVV.TXT')

(..., ..., .... ) Illustre les éventuelles variables (valeurs) passées (par le CALL) et réceptionnées (par la SUBROUTINE).
0